da roleta: Alexandre Lacazette delivered a brilliant performance at the crucial time for Arsenal to earn the Gunners a 3-1 lead going into the Europa League semi-final second leg against Valencia next week.
After going a goal behind to Adama Diakhaby’s header in the 11th minute, Arsenal found themselves 2-1 up a quarter of an hour later thanks to the Frenchman’s tap-in and clinical header, the latter awarded by goal-line technology.
It was a dominant display from the North Londonders from then on, with Lacazette missing an abundance of chances to secure his hat-trick. However,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ang made up for the missed opportunities by sealing the points after Sead Kolasinac spotted the ex-Dortmund man at the back post to make the scoreline look far more comfortable going into the second leg.
World Cup winners Antoine Griezmann and Samuel Umtiti were quick to praise Arsenal’s Frenchman for his brace, leaving many fans calling for the signing and announcement of the Barcelona centre-back, who’s been linked with a summer move to the Gunners, though has reportedly opted to stay at the Nou Camp.
